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$424 in Indore versus $763 in Mumbai (Bombay).

Estimated couple costs with rent: $675 in Indore versus $1,259 in Mumbai (Bombay).

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$927 in Indore versus $1,754 in Mumbai (Bombay).

Living in Indore costs roughly 44% less than in Mumbai (Bombay), driven mainly by Eating Out.

Both cities sit below the global median: Indore 68% lower, Mumbai (Bombay) 43% lower.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$160 in Indore and $697 in Mumbai (Bombay).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Mumbai (Bombay) pays 123%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.

Dining out: $12.00 in Indore vs $23.00 in Mumbai (Bombay) for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$113 vs $127 per month, with Indore cheaper across the board.
